夏昕的Hibernate开发指南

需积分: 10 1 下载量 187 浏览量 更新于2024-12-27 收藏 617KB PDF 举报
"夏昕的Hibernate开发指南是一个详细的教程,旨在帮助开发者理解和使用Hibernate框架。该指南基于作者夏昕在2003年底的一个咨询项目中的经验,包含了使用Hibernate的实际案例和他在Hibernate官方论坛上与技术专家交流的见解。这份文档并非替代Hibernate官方参考文档,而是作为初学者入门和深入理解Hibernate的实用资源。指南还涵盖了将Hibernate整合到Spring框架中的内容。" 《Hibernate开发指南》V1.0由作者夏昕于2004年9月1日修订,之前有0.9版,主要进行了错误修正并增加了关于在Spring中使用Hibernate的部分。文档的传播遵循开放源代码的精神,可以在网络媒体上自由传播,但需尊重作者权益,引用时需事先获得许可,并鼓励用户将发现的问题和改进建议反馈给作者。 指南的内容来源于作者在实际项目中的实践和与社区的技术交流,涵盖了如何使用Hibernate进行持久层设计,包括对象关系映射(ORM)的基本概念,实体管理,会话管理,事务处理,查询语言(HQL)和Criteria API的使用,以及性能优化策略。同时,由于Hibernate在企业级Java应用中的广泛应用,指南还可能涉及了如何将Hibernate集成到Spring框架中,利用Spring的IoC(控制反转)和AOP(面向切面编程)特性来简化Hibernate的配置和使用。 此外,作者表达了对开源文档的支持,并希望读者能分享他们在日本和印度软件开发模式方面的文档,以供研究。这表明该指南不仅关注技术细节,也关注不同地区的软件开发实践和经验分享。 《Hibernate开发指南》是学习和掌握Hibernate框架的重要参考资料,它结合了理论知识和实践经验,对于想要提升Java持久层开发技能的开发者来说是一份宝贵的资料。读者需要配合Hibernate官方参考文档一起学习,以获得更全面的Hibernate知识。